- The distance between Menaka, Mali and Amite, La, Usa is approximately 9,367 km or 5,821 mi.
- To reach Menaka in this distance one would set out from Amite, La bearing 74.9°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Menaka bearing 120.3° or ESE .
- Menaka has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Amite, La has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Menaka is in or near the tropical desert scrub biome whereas Amite, La is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 10.7 °C (19.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.3 °C (11.3°F) less in Menaka.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1430.8 mm (56.3 in) less which is equivalent to 1430.8 l/m² (35.12 US gal/ft²) or 14,308,000 l/ha (1,529,620 US gal/ac) less. About 1/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.1° higher in Menaka than in Amite, La.
